During the 2021-2022 academic year, Indiana University - Northwest handed out 35 bachelor's degrees in liberal arts / sciences & humanities. This is a decrease of 20% over the previous year when 44 degrees were handed out.
In 2022, 4 students received their master’s degree in liberal arts / sciences & humanities from IU Northwest. This makes it the #90 most popular school for liberal arts / sciences & humanities master’s degree candidates in the country.

In 2022-2023,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at IU Northwest was $712 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$250 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.
| In State | Out of State | |
|---|---|---|
| Tuition | $7,492 | $21,356 |
| Fees | $687 | $687 |
| Books and Supplies | $644 | $644 |

For the most recent academic year available, 14% of liberal arts / sciences & humanities bachelor's degrees went to men and 86% went to women.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Indiana University - Northwest with a bachelor's in liberal arts / sciences & humanities.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 12 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 6 |
| White | 12 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 5 |

Of the 4 students who earned a master's degree in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ities from IU Northwest in 2021-2022, 25% were men and 75% were women.
The majority of the master's degree graduates for this major are black or African Americans. About 75% of grads f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Indiana University - Northwest with a master's in liberal arts / sciences & humanities.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 3 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
| White | 1 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 0 |
